The Envi Plug-in Electric Panel Wall Heater is a 500-watt convection heater designed for silent, energy-efficient zone heating in small indoor spaces up to 150 square feet. Its main trade-off is uneven heat distribution due to the lack of a fan. It is best suited for users prioritizing silence, safety for children and pets, and energy savings in mild winters.

The Dr. Infrared Heater DR-908W is a compact, wall-mountable electric heater designed for small indoor spaces up to 400 square feet. It features advanced smart controls and an energy-saving ECO mode, though its limited coverage area restricts it to supplemental heating. It is best suited for users who prioritize energy efficiency and remote control convenience in bedrooms or home offices.

Professional reviewers praise the efficiency, simplicity, and safety features, noting it produces a lot of heat for its small size. However, experts warn that the lack of a fan results in uneven heat distribution.
Everyday users commonly praise the heater for its quiet operation, safety features, and ease of use. Common complaints focus on slow and uneven heating, with heat pooling at the ceiling.
